UTC 4128  
NPN EPITAXIAL SILICON TRANSISTOR  
HIGH FREQUENCY SWITCHING  
TRANSISTORS FOR BALLASTERS  
DESCRIPTION  
UTC 4128 is designed for specially used for electronic  
ballasters in 110VAC environment.  
FEATURES  
* Triple diffused technology.  
* High switching speed  
1
TO-126  
1: BASE 2: COLLECTOR 3: EMITTER  
*Pb-free plating product number: 4128L
